Lottery Syndicate - Is Your System Reducing Your Chances of a Big Win?

 
Author: Hamish Hayward

Do you use a system for choosing your lottery numbers? If so, are you aware that using such a system might actually reduce your chances of landing a big win? The only way to genuinely improve your chances of winning the lottery is to buy more entries - and don't let anyone tell you differently, it's just a matter of statistics. However, there are some steps that you can take to ensure that, in the event that you do win, you are more likely to win a larger amount of money. Let's use the UK lottery as an example. Every week that there's a jackpot winner it seems that the prize is shared among a number of people. So, the easiest way to maximise your winnings in the event that your numbers are chosen is to minimise the number of people you have to share the prize money with. Although there are no guarantees in a game of chance such as a lottery, there are several ways in which this might be done.

  • First of all, it's surprising how many people use dates to select their numbers. It makes it easier for them to remember if they want to play the same numbers every week and they may also attach feelings of good luck to certain dates, such as birthdays, anniversaries etc. This means that the "date numbers", 1 to 31, are picked more often. So make sure that you have at least 2 or 3 numbers outside of this range.

  • Don't pick numbers which have recently been drawn. Many people believe in "hot streaks" and will be selecting these.

  • Don't pick numbers based on an arithmetic sequence e.g. 2, 4, 6, 8, 10, 12 or 4, 8, 12, 16, 20, 24. This is a very common practice and you may wind up sharing your jackpot with a lot of mathematics teachers!

  • Don't pick numbers which form a pattern on the entry slip, e.g. a cross or a box. Again this technique is more commonly used than you may imagine and you might have to share your prize with a lot of people.

  • Don't use a tips service to select your numbers. It doesn't matter whether the service is based on some advanced statistical analysis, the amount of ink on each ball or the dream visions of some spaced out hippy, you won't be the only person using it and so you'll be guaranteed to end up splitting your winnings with a whole bunch of other winners.
The best way to pick your numbers is at random. You can draw them out of a hat or use one of a number of random generators which are available online for just that purpose. This won't increase your chances of winning - but at least if you do win you'll be much less likely to have to share your loot with a couple of dozen other "lucky" punters.
